The rock jetty and artificial coral on the Gulf shores at St. Andrews State Park are another popular spot for snorkeling. They also have access to St. Andrews Bay. The rock jetties in the park are a wildlife habitat that allows snorkelers to view rays, dolphins and various sponges as well as coral. Both experienced and novice snorkelers are welcome.
